Output eff555ff3f5626a66c8e8afd4018e421d2e5cc0e9d438631306f3b0663fc5fc8:1

value
1530585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ecfa80bf2a1581b21fd25adf963a16f28ad08a OP_EQUAL
address
3Dos1RS9v5ovV67xfK2t522eJ1VuyavqfL
transaction
eff555ff3f5626a66c8e8afd4018e421d2e5cc0e9d438631306f3b0663fc5fc8
confirmations
168621
spent
true